There are four types of food

1. Salary food is like the common people's morning, lunch and dinner.

2. Touching food, like ordinary people feel satisfied with the touch of their parents, wives, and children.

3. Think about food, and get satisfaction and joy through thinking, analysis and judgment of things through thoughts, as Western philosophers call "rational pleasure".

4. Know food and nourish life by distinguishing the length and shortness of the five colors such as eyes.

The above four types are worldly food, which nourish and maintain people's lives from different levels, so they are called food.

At the same time, there are foods from the world, which are the ones that nourish our Dharma body and wisdom life. There are five types of foods, foods for Dharma, foods for Zen, foods for chanting, foods for willingness, and foods for liberation.On the one hand, although the elders use worldly food to nourish their physical body, on the other hand, they use Dharma joy and Zen to nourish their Dharma body and wisdom life.

This body is like a gathering of foam, and cannot be rubbed; this body is like a bubble, and cannot stand for a long time; this body is like a flame, born from thirst, and is like a banana, without any firmness; this body is like an illusion, and arises from upside down; this body is like a dream, which is false view; this body is like a shadow, and arises from karma; this body is like a sound, which belongs to all reasons; this body is like a floating cloud, and must be transformed and destroyed in a moment; this body is like lightning, and cannot be stopped every thought.

The above is based on the arguments of suffering and impermanence, and teaches people to practice the view of impermanence and suffering in order to break the self-attachment and greed.Now, from the perspective of emptiness, there are ten metaphors, which show that "I, body" is not real from different angles and aspects.

Therefore, the first metaphor says that the body is "like gathering foam". Gathering foam is a white bubble caused by the friction and impact of water. It floats and rotates on the water surface, which seems very large. If you pick it up or caress it with your hands, it is floating and has no substance.Therefore, Zhao's note said: "There is no reality of the friction and foam to measure the hypocrisy of the body."The Huayan Sutra also says: "The color is like a gathering of foam, the feeling is like a bubble, the thinking is like a wild horse, the movement is like a banana tree, and the consciousness is like an illusion."Therefore, the saint observes the body with emptiness, "the body also seems to exist, but it will be destroyed when it comes."

The second metaphor uses water bubbles as a metaphor to illustrate that the body is disillusioned and cannot last long.If the raindrops drip into the pool on heavy rain, it will be destroyed in a while, and it will be difficult to last for a long time.Our own career is the cause, and our parents' essence and blood are the fate. The physical body is only a hundred years long, and it cannot last long in the catastrophe like water bubbles and smear.

The third metaphor, flame is the sun fire. In the desert or Gobi Desert, the sky is clear, the sun is just around the corner, the desert is boundless, and the bitterness is unbearable, suddenly there is a shallow spring water flowing in front of you, trembling with waves, but when you approach it, it either retreats or disappears.Therefore, Jizang Yishu said, "If you see yang and flames, you will be confused and think it is water; if you love to see the four elements, you will be confused and think it is the body."

It is said that Lu Zi is thirsty and wants to drink water. When she sees Yangyan, she becomes thirsty and thinks it is water. She is reluctant to leave and will never be able to get it.Our four elements gather and the body with the fiery five aggregates is originally unreal, but sentient beings are greedy and reluctant to give up and think it is the true appearance, just like the deer chasing Yangyan and thinking that the spring flows.

The fourth metaphor, Zhaozun says, "The grass in banana leaves has only leaves but no stems."At first glance, the banana leaves look thick and lush, but in fact it is a herb. The body is covered with leaf stems, which looks like a solid rod. The so-called "the banana leaves will only know that they are empty after peeling them." As Ji Zang Yishu said, "The grass of banana leaves has skin and leaves, but there is no real thing. The body is like it, but the name is also not real."Our physical body is also like banana leaves, consisting of thirty-six objects such as hair, claws, and teeth. Apart from this combination of causes and conditions, there is no entity inside.

There are five types of impurity in the body: 1. Impure seeds.It is synthesized from three reasons: karma consciousness, father's essence and mother's blood; 2. The residence is unclean.Stay in the mother's womb, hide it under the rawness, hide it on the cookedness, and soak it in the flesh and blood.3. Self-impurity.Thirty-six kinds of blood, blood, flesh and blood are synthesized by hair, minions and teeth; 4. The self-immortality is impure.The nine holes of the eyes, ears, nose, mouth and urine are often flowing; 5. It is ultimately impure.From living to living, damaging and dying, it is completely impure.Therefore, Buddhists often call the physical body a stinky skin capsule.Always practicing impurity can break the greed for physical body, face and clothing, and thus gain coolness and freedom regardless of the appearance of men, men, women, and young, and achieve supreme deeds. Therefore, practicing impurity in the Tiantai Sect’s method of meditation and contemplation, and making white bones awareness to eliminate their greed and desire is very effective.

The six directions are

1. Heavenly eye.There are four functions of perspective obstacles, with a clear vision and a small distance, which can see the future, and see all kinds of interests.

2. Tianer’s ears are clear.It has the function of hearing sound without any obstacles.

3. He is in a clear mind.Be able to know what others think and think without any hindrance.

4. Destiny is clear.You can know what is going on in the future.

5. Divine power.He can use his magical power, change his size, reach far and near, and respond to unexpected results.

6. The complete loss of leakage.You can know that all kinds of troubles between yourself and others have not been exhausted.
